A Poem by Amata Luna
"

Is it I or not? My problem or what?

"

Y|our ???problème

 

Now here’s your problem

 Let me tell you something

You insist me doing;

I never even imagined such a thing

 

What’s your point?

Why are you sour?

Did I make my confession?

or should I still lie?

 

Have you found out the rhythm?

Did you find the melody?

See I have bound things with people

And danced them with harmony

 

Do I speak in riddles?

Or just tell my mind?

Your thinking is now morphed

Into a past long left behind

 

Is leaving necessary?

Is staying really sure?

Or you think me a dummy

That I can be easily lured?

 

Never mind my asking,

Never mind my style

One thing is for sure,

In you I will always have my eye

 

 

 

Amata Luna
